Stoke make play for Hannover striker Diouf

Stoke City are targeting a summer move for Hannover striker Mame Biram Diouf.

Potters boss Mark Hughes is believed to be preparing an £8million offer for the 25-year old Senegal international according to reports.

Diouf struggled at Manchester United after being signed from Molde in 2009 and was subsequently sent on loan back to the Norwegian club as well as Blackburn Rovers.

However, Diouf has flourished in Germany with Hannover since arriving in January 2012, scoring 18 goals and providing 10 assists in 38 Bundesliga appearances.

According to the Mirror, Hughes this week flew the players agent Jim Solbakken to England for final contract talks.
